"textContent": "A method for determining a state of charge of a battery system (10) may include calculating a voltage difference between a first voltage detected at a first time point and a second voltage detected at a second time point, for each of a plurality of cells included in a battery module (11), selecting a cell having a maximum voltage difference among the plurality of cells as a representative cell, and estimating a state of charge, SOC, of the battery module (11) by using a cell voltage of the representative cell.",
"title": "METHOD AND SYSTEM FOR DETERMINING STATE OF CHARGE, AND BATTERY SYSTEM"
